**Ticket: Catalog cache never invalidates on staging**

Marrowfield catalog serves stale prices after edits. Root cause: the staging env file for the Shelfhawk invalidation worker was copied from a dev box and is missing half its settings. Fix: restore CACHE_BUS_HOST and INVALIDATE_TOPIC per the template, restart the worker, verify purge events flow. The worker also signs purge messages, so the env file needs the signing key added directly below.

secret setting of fawig-tawip: RELAY_SECRET3=e04

**Break-glass: Crontide migration.** Heads up — while we move the legacy cron jobs onto the Weftline workflow engine, the old scheduler box stays frozen. If a migrated job misfires and you genuinely need to re-arm the legacy box, that's a break-glass event, so loop in Priya first. The break-glass console unlocks only after you type the recovery passphrase.

vault phrase of tagag-fawef = lammir-ulaiel-oliax-belox-eliox-ulaok-gilael-norys-holox-fenir

Document transport — paper ledgers. Ledgers from the Stowbeck depot are crated annually and moved to the Harnell archive. Shift lead checks crate count, applies tamper tape, and logs the manifest copy. Crates ride inside the cab area, never open deck. The courier hand-over instruction appears below.

dispatch memo: the sorius tamius courier leaves the praeth ledger at gate 4873 under passcode 928014